    District Context — PE12

    PE12 covers the low-lying coastal and fenland areas of south Lincolnshire, including settlements around the Wash and inland towards the Peterborough fringe. It is a rural and semi-rural district with a quieter character, popular with families and retirees seeking space and affordability away from urban centres.
